• Initiateur de la discussion Initiateur de la discussion Bernard
  • Date de début Date de début

Boostez vos compétences Excel avec notre communauté !

Rejoignez Excel Downloads, le rendez-vous des passionnés où l'entraide fait la force. Apprenez, échangez, progressez – et tout ça gratuitement ! 👉 Inscrivez-vous maintenant !

B

Bernard

Guest
Bonjour à tous.
J"essaie d'utiliser et surtout de comprendre certaines fonstions VBA notamment CStr:
Qu'elqu'un peut-il m'expliquer quel est le rôle de cette fonction dans cet exemple, à savoir
Toto= CStr(sheets("feuille ").range "nom de cellule")

je ne comprends pas ce qu'il se passe au niveau de la cellule qui se trouve dans la feuille.......
Merci d'avance
 
Bonsoir Bernard,

La fonction "Cstr" renvoie une chaîne de caractères
Dans l'exemple que tu donnes, il me semble que la cellule à laquelle tu appliques la fonction, possède un nom
essaie ceci pour comprendre :
toto = CStr(Sheets("feuil1").Range("A1"))
Range("A2").Value = toto

Bonne soirée

Léa
 
bonsoir,

cstr transforme quelque chose en texte.en l'occurence, il affecte à Toto qui est une variable la conversion entexte de ce qui est contenu dans la feuille nommée feuille (sheets("feuille ")) dans la cellule dont le nom est nom de cellule (.range "nom de cellule")).


A+
 
- Navigue sans publicité
- Accède à Cléa, notre assistante IA experte Excel... et pas que...
- Profite de fonctionnalités exclusives
Ton soutien permet à Excel Downloads de rester 100% gratuit et de continuer à rassembler les passionnés d'Excel.
Je deviens Supporter XLD
Assurez vous de marquer un message comme solution pour une meilleure transparence.

Discussions similaires

Réponses
17
Affichages
604
Réponses
2
Affichages
335
Réponses
3
Affichages
842
Retour